mailbox/omap: move the OMAP mailbox framework to drivers

The mailbox hardware (in OMAP) uses a queued mailbox interrupt
mechanism that provides a communication channel between processors
through a set of registers and their associated interrupt signals
by sending and receiving messages.

The OMAP mailbox framework/driver code is moved to be under
drivers/mailbox, in preparation for adapting to a common mailbox
driver framework. This allows the build for OMAP mailbox to be
enabled (it was disabled during the multi-platform support).

As part of the migration from plat and mach code:
- Kconfig symbols have been renamed to build OMAP1 or OMAP2+ drivers.
- mailbox.h under plat-omap/plat/include has been split into a public
  and private header files. The public header has only the API related
  functions and types.
- The module name mailbox.ko from plat-omap is changed to
  omap-mailbox.ko
- The module name mailbox_mach.ko from mach-omapX is changed as
    mailbox_omap1.ko for OMAP1
    mailbox_omap2.ko for OMAP2+
